10 Must-Try DIY Cat Toys for Endless Fun
Transform everyday items into cat entertainment. Try a simple paper bag tunnel lined with crinkled foil for auditory stimulation, or a tuna can with attached jingle bells for a chasing game. For puzzle enthusiasts, fill a cardboard box with crumpled paper and hide treats inside. Safety note: Always supervise play and avoid small parts that could be swallowed. These projects harness cats' hunting instincts while keeping them mentally engaged.
Comfortable Homemade Cat Beds That Cats Actually Love
Cats seek cozy spots to observe their territory. Create a DIY sock sack by sewing two old socks together and filling it with soft fabric scraps. For a more structured option, repurpose a cardboard box into a window perch with a cushioned top. The key is providing varied textures—some cats prefer scratchy materials while others love plush surfaces. These projects cost pennies but offer hours of purring contentment.
DIY Cat Enrichment Ideas for a Happier Home
Cats thrive when they can explore, hunt, and hide. Build a vertical climbing structure using PVC pipes and fabric strips, or create a food puzzle with a muffin tin and tennis balls. For outdoor-loving cats, a window-mounted bird feeder creates safe visual stimulation. These projects address cats' innate need for environmental complexity, reducing stress and preventing destructive behaviors.
